Output d43064201640ccf097c2984d548066ab272230baf85f71a6a715f9aa16b1095e:195

value
34209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9d74301e625804c014672c9d864c0dfb15b438f OP_EQUAL
address
3MYrRpUhNWxB8Ydk9gvMou5yZNtXNynxcT
transaction
d43064201640ccf097c2984d548066ab272230baf85f71a6a715f9aa16b1095e
confirmations
90678
spent
false

1 Sat Range